Naval Air Development Center Medical Standards for Research Subjects Exposed to Hazardous Aerospace Environments
Abstract
The aerospace environment of combat aircrew is a complex combination of stresses that threaten aircrew performance and survival. Aerospace medical and physiologic research endeavors to enhance aircrew performance and safety in that diverse aerospace stress environment. Medical standards have been established at NAVAIRDEVCEN to improve the safety and efficiency of this research and are described in this report.
